Hi Mauri! Great question, and ultimately, one we’d actually recommend consulting with your pediatrician to get the best answer for you (and baby!). We add prebiotics to our formula because a healthy microbiome is best for baby, and prebiotics are an important food source for gut bacteria (the microbiome). We did not include probiotics because, to be totally honest, we were not convinced that they would be beneficial in infant formula, as the science that supports the probiotics available for use in infant formula is still being discovered. Ultimately, we used the ingredients that we were confident would provide the best possible results for baby!
